Charming studio apartment blending 1876 character with modern comfort. Walk to the town square, coffee, shops, and dining. Features a full kitchen, private entrance, patio access, smart TV, fast Wi-Fi, and parking. Close to hiking, skiing, and White Mountains attractions—ideal for getaways, work trips, or family visits.

Private bedroom with bathroom.
Dogs or cats welcome with a bed and bowls.
Queen bed and sleeper sofa sleeps 3.

Built in 1876 and lovingly remodeled, this home blends timeless character with modern comfort. Thick insulation, double-pane windows, and soft LED lighting keep it cozy in every season. Set along our town’s main road, it offers effortless access—especially in winter. You may hear a bit of passing traffic, but each bedroom includes earplugs and a white-noise machine to ensure a peaceful stay.

The home is 150 years old, so it does have steep stairs.

Boot driers for your wet gear.

You’ll have full access to the entire second floor. Your room and bathroom are private.

I work as a Solution Architect in financial services, and when I’m not solving complex tech problems, I’m usually on a mountain. I’ve hiked 100% of the trails in the White Mountains and climbed more than 340 peaks toward the Grid (48x12). I’m also a big American history buff and always have music or an audiobook going.
